京都學派의 藩鎭論

Kyoto School’ Perspectives on the Provincial Commands
  • 정병준

초록

內藤湖南(Naito Konan) and 宮崎市定(Miyazaki Ichisada)’s perspective on the Provincial Commands(藩鎭) is closely related to their respective theory of periodization. 內藤(Naito) argued that the age of late Tang Dynasty and the Five Dynasties, when the Commands were established, was transition period between the Middle Age and the Early Modern China, and that the Commands led to the collapse of aristocracy and soldiers from the common man could hold the real power. Meanwhile, 宮崎(Miyazaki) interpreted the period from the Three Kingdoms to the Five Dynasties as the Middle Age and did not set a transition period. He thought that the Commands was medieval. His perspective is different in the sense that I interpret the Commands Age as distinct from before and after. In this respect, my view is similar to 內藤(Naito)’s analysis in that he set a trnasition period. But, my interpretation that the Commands Age had the continuity with the period of before and after is different from 內藤(Naito)’s viewpoint on the Tang-Song transition period. In short, I think that it is difficult for the periodization of the Kyoto School to fully explain debates over the Provincial Commands.
